Position Summary
The primary mission of the Emergency Medical Technician (EMT) is to respond to both emergent and non-emergent requests for service while delivering high-quality, patient-centered care and exceptional customer service within the appropriate scope of practice.
EMTs are responsible for providing safe patient care, maintaining professional conduct, completing accurate clinical documentation, and representing LIFEwest Ambulance with professionalism and integrity. The EMT must be able to function effectively in dynamic and high-stress environments while maintaining composure, sound clinical judgment, and strong communication.

Education, Certifications, Licensure & QualificationsTo perform this job successfully, an individual must possess the following:
- High School Diploma or General Education Degree (GED)
- Current and valid California State EMT certification (through county/LEMSA)
- Valid CPR/BLS Provider certification through the American Heart Association
- Current and valid California Driver’s License
- Ambulance Driver Certificate
- Valid Medical Examiner’s Certificate (DL51)
- Current H-6 DMV driving record (5-year history, issued within 30 days of application) with a driving history compliant with company driving policy
- Ability to maintain all required certifications and licenses throughout employment

EMTs may be exposed to infectious diseases, bodily fluids, and hazardous environments. The role may include exposure to traumatic incidents, including severely injured, psychiatric, or deceased patients.
Work is performed in a variety of environments including ambulances, healthcare facilities, private residences, and public locations.
